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Sandbach to Harringay start from as little as £43.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Sandbach to Harringay start from £71.90 one way, or £102.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Sandbach to Harringay are available for £147.20 one way, or £294.40 return

Facilities and Amenities at Sandbach Station

Despite its small size, Sandbach Train Station offers a variety of facilities to ensure a convenient travel experience. The station features a ticket office open from Monday to Saturday, with ticket machines available for those who prefer quick service or need to collect tickets purchased online. Accessibility is a priority here, with induction loops, step-free access to certain areas, and accessible ticket machines to assist passengers with limited mobility. However, there are some limitations, such as the absence of public Wi-Fi, cashpoints, and refreshment facilities. Travellers will also find no waiting rooms or toilets at the station, so it's advisable to plan accordingly before embarking on your journey.

Onward Travel Options

For those looking to venture beyond the station, travel links from Sandbach connect you seamlessly to other transport modes. Positioned at the front of the station, a rail replacement service departs during times of disruption, ensuring continuity in travel plans. For those preferring road transport, taxis can be booked through platforms like Northern Railway's Cab4You service. Buses serve local routes to Middlewich, Winsford, and Sandbach town centre, with convenient stops just 100 yards away on London Road.

Facilities and Amenities

Harringay station, managed by Great Northern, may not feature a bustling ticket office, but it does ensure ticket transactions are seamless with well-placed machines available for ticket collection and smartcard validation. It’s worth noting that these machines cater to Disabled Persons Railcard holders as well. Information and help are always close at hand, thanks to the presence of help points equipped with departure screens and customer announcement systems.

For those requiring assistance, the station ensures support is readily available, both unbooked or pre-booked, making the travel experience as smooth and stress-free as possible. Although seating areas are provided, it's important to plan for certain amenities that the station lacks, such as toilets, lounge facilities, and refreshment services. But don't let this deter your journey, as the station is well-equipped with customer help points, CCTV for safety, and staff assistance throughout the week.

Access and Accessibility

Accessibility at Harringay station poses some challenges, particularly due to the absence of step-free access which classifies it as a Category C station. The assistance meeting point is strategically located on the station bridge, guiding travellers to platforms. However, travellers should be vigilant of platform edges due to a lack of tactile surfaces. Those in need of ramp assistance should seek nearby alternatives, as such facilities are unavailable on-site. While wheelchair availability is limited, the presence of accessible ticket machines demonstrates the station's commitment to inclusivity.
